Who is Nerdmaster?

Few characters wear their identity as boldly as Nerdmaster, who burst onto the Firebird Press scene in 1989 courtesy of creator Sherman Burnett and the pages of Energons. A product of comics' Copper Age energy — that scrappy, inventive era when independent publishers were pushing boundaries alongside the big guns — Nerdmaster carved out a niche in a universe populated by the likes of Vortex, Neutron, Twister, General Travers, and Micron, a roster that suggests Energons had no shortage of ambition.
